ThinkPHP网站开发框架 ThinkPHP 的老牌框架风格,结构清晰,开发效率也挺高,适合做中小型项目的网站开发。路由设计灵活,URL 映射自定义起来方便,对 SEO 也友好。你可以直接配置规则,不用反复改控制器。模型层用了 ORM,数据库操作写起来像对象调用,少了多拼 SQL 的麻烦。比如增删改查一套流程下来,代码清爽不少
基础PHP MySQL上机项目 基础 PHP 写的学生上机项目,结构清晰,语法也不复杂,适合拿来练手。数据库用的还是 MySQL,搭配 SQL 语句来回查改删,挺有真实开发那味儿。你要是刚学完 PHP 和 SQL,不妨动手跑一遍项目,效果立马就能看见。
ThinkCMF OSS直传插件 ThinkCMF 的 OSS 直传插件,直接上手就能搞定阿里云资源上传,适合图多、类型杂的场景。单图、多图、富文本上传都能搞定,连视频音频也支持,蛮全能的。配置也不复杂,几步搞定就能跑起来。 百度富文本上传这块也考虑到了,kindeditor、ueditor那些插件接入体验不错。像你在后台搞内容发布
多商户无限坐席在线客服 多商户的客服需求,用这个系统搞定真的挺省心的。支持网页、微信、手机端,调用方式多,弹窗对话、消息推送都能搞,响应也快,体验还不错。无限坐席、无限商户,中大型项目都能用,压力也不大。 架构上用了ThinkPHP + Workerman,这套组合在高并发下也稳得住,亿级并发它扛得住。部署推荐用CentO
XHProf与FirePHP PHP性能调试详解 XHProf 的轻量级性能,配上 FirePHP 的调试信息输出,组合起来在线上环境也能玩得挺溜的。XHProf 能帮你盯住每个函数的执行时间和调用次数,性能瓶颈一目了然;FirePHP 呢,不用改页面结构就能把调试信息打印到浏览器控制台,适合线上紧急排查问题。安装起来也不麻烦,文中有手把手的步骤,
Memcache x86/x64多版本 memcache_x86_x64_多版本的压缩包挺实用的,适合折腾老 PHP 项目的你。它里头一口气打包了从 PHP 5.2 到 5.4 的 memcache 扩展,而且按位数分好了,省得你到处找对应的 php_memcache.dll。比较适合那些还在维护老站点的情况,毕竟有些项目换 PHP 版本
Discuz!3.x英文语言包 Discuz! 3.x 的英文语言包,真的是懒人福音。装上就能直接切英文界面,不用折腾太多配置,挺省心的。是对想建多语言论坛的你来说,简直一步到位。 Discuz! 的多语言机制设计得还蛮清晰,语言包就是一堆.php翻译文件,分类也挺细,像注册页、后台管理、帖子编辑什么的,都有对应的文件。放进lan
Zend Framework 2控制器初始化视图讲解 控制器里的视图初始化逻辑,算是 Zend Framework 2 里蛮核心的一块。用的是Zend_View,整体思路其实挺:先在控制器里 new 一个视图对象,再把需要的变量传进去,指定一下要显示哪个视图文件,输出就搞定了。默认会去找views/scripts/{controller name}/{
PHP分页类优化增强版 分页功能的 PHP 类太多了,能用的多,靠谱的少。这个完善过的翻页类算是我用下来觉得还挺顺手的一个,逻辑清晰、扩展性也不错,最重要的是——你不用再去给用户输错页码背锅了。 分页的逻辑本质上就是把一堆数据拆成一页页展示,避免一次加载太多拖慢页面。嗯,这个类把基本的活儿都干得挺扎实,比如计算总页数、生成
Coreseek中文全文搜索引擎 中文搜索的难点,主要卡在分词这块儿。coreseek算是比较早就把这问题得还不错的方案。它其实就是在Sphinx的基础上,加了中文分词,能直接跑中文搜索,挺方便的。3.2.14 版本和 4.1 版本都能用,不过 3.2.14 是基于老旧的 Sphinx 0.9.9,不支持像sql_attr_stri